Why is wisdom tooth removal necessary?

Wisdom teeth are the last molars on each side of the upper and lower jaws and are usually the last teeth that develop in your mouth.  They usually erupt late teens or early twenties. When they align properly and gum tissue is healthy, wisdom teeth do not have to be removed.

 

When there isn’t enough room for your wisdom teeth, they can become impacted or partially  hidden underneath the surface of the gums. 

 

This leads to dental problems like infection and can damage the tooth in front of it. The best way to avoid damage to your teeth is having your impacted wisdom teeth removed.

Recommended treatment

The recommended treatment will be removing the wisdom teeth if it is causing pain, inflammation, swelling, bad taste, or damaging adjacent tooth. Your dentist or an oral surgeon does the wisdom tooth removal. The decision to remove your wisdom teeth will be in consultation with the dental surgeon once they examine of your mouth and jaw, and take X-rays to have a look at the positioning of the wisdom teeth.
